About the Savers Thrift
Savers Thrift is a popular store located in the Fair Lakes Shopping Center in Fairfax, Virginia. This institution offers a wide selection of gently used clothing, accessories, home goods, and more at affordable prices. Customers can find unique treasures and great deals while supporting sustainability through recycling and reusing items. With a constantly changing inventory, Savers Thrift provides a fun and eco-friendly shopping experience for all.

Reviews of Savers Thrift
"So excited to see a thrift store open in this area. Unfortunately, a lot of the items were very expensive, more so than other thrift stores. The kid's clothing section (sizes 5 and up) isn't that large, and a dress or a nice top average at around $6-$8, but I've also seen girl's dresses here priced at $25. Many of the kids' shoes are just way too expensive for being thrifted. $20 for a pair of dirty New Balance. At that price, I could find something comparable on sale, brand new, for not much more. Most of the toys, books, and even women's clothing were in the same price range as other thrift stores, though maybe on the upper end of what you would pay. I went the first week they opened on customer loyalty day, and they told me that the customer loyalty discount didn't apply opening week, so points off for that. I've been back a couple of times since, and have found a few things that I've purchased - mostly books - though many things I have put back because of the higher price. I have also noticed on subsequent trips that the higher priced items were still sitting on the shelf. Not sure who is going to buy a small squishmallow for $10.50 when you can get one new for less. On the plus side, this store is clean and organized, even the toy section, which is always a disaster at any thrift store."
